Description

A stone under tile Grade II listed four bedroom property with a double garage, gravelled driveway and gardens extending to 0.5 acres. Rectory Cottage extends to in excess of 2,650 sq. ft. with accommodation comprising an entrance hall, a sitting room, a dining room, a garden room with a bar, a kitchen/breakfast room, a utility room and a cloakroom. On the first and second floors are four double bedrooms, an en suite and a family bathroom.

Dual aspect bedroom one is on the first floor with an en suite shower room and stairs rising from the corner of the room to bedroom four on the second floor. Bedroom three is also on the first floor with the five piece refitted family bathroom, which has WC, twin wash basin set into a fixed cabinet, a freestanding bath and a shower cubicle. Bedroom two is also on the second floor but accessed via a separate staircase.

A gravelled driveway at the front of the property provides parking for eight cars.

Ground Floor

The dual aspect sitting room has an open fireplace and a study area. The dining room, also dual aspect, has an inglenook fireplace. A vaulted garden room has exposed timbers, double doors to the patio, and access to a bar area. The kitchen/breakfast room has French doors to the garden, base and wall units with a double Butler sink, and granite worksurfaces. There is a dual fuel range cooker, an island, and an integrated dishwasher and fridge/freezer.

Outside

Accessed from the drive, the double garage, with electric roller shutter doors, has a single roller shutter door to the rear and a cold room in part. The rear garden is mainly laid to lawn with mature trees and gated access to an additional piece of garden to the rear with a fruit cage, a polytunnel and raised beds. There are restrictive covenants on the property.

Schooling and Situation

There are primary schools in Ashton and the neighbouring villages of Roade, Stoke Bruerne and Hartwell. Secondary schools include Elizabeth Woodville School at Roade, Quinton House Upton, Northampton School for Boys, Northampton High School in Hardingstone and Stowe School. The village has The Crown Public House, which has a good local reputation for food.
